Outdated Systems Crippling Social Security?
Wiki Article
Many observers contend that legacy computer systems within the Social Security Agency are severely crippling its effectiveness. These obsolete technologies struggle to process the increasing volume of requests, leading to backlogs and annoyance for recipients. Furthermore, the dependence on these outdated systems poses a substantial danger to data protection and total program integrity. Modernizing this essential infrastructure is imperative to ensure the longevity of Social Security.

Could Rescue the SSA Administration?
The burgeoning Social Security network faces critical challenges, including looming deficits and a substantial backlog of claims. Several analysts believe artificial intelligence could offer a potential answer to enhance the effectiveness of the Social Security Agency. AI could automate repetitive tasks, expedite processing of claims, and possibly flag fake activity. In addition, AI-powered chatbots could offer immediate help to citizens, lessening the pressure on human personnel. Still, implementing AI requires thorough planning of privacy issues and protecting equity in computerized judgments. In the end, AI’s role in saving Social Security will copyright on prudent implementation and regular evaluation.

The Urgent Need for Modernization in Social Security
The current program of Social Security is confronting a pressing need for reform. Generational shifts, including increased ages and reduced birth rates , have created challenges that the present framework simply cannot address effectively. Furthermore, the rise of the gig economy and shifting career paths necessitate a responsive system that can provide adequate assistance to a broader range of individuals . Inability to introduce these necessary changes risks destabilizing the financial sustainability of this vital institution for generations to come.
